    Abstract:

    Objective:To construct and identify the recombinant adenovirus vector of a short hairpin RNA(shRNA) targeting HBx. Methods:U6 expression promoter and shRNA of pGenesil-1-HBx-shRNA and pGenesil-1-Scramble sequence,which was construct-ed and identified in our previous experiment,were subcloned to pAdTrack-CMV shuttle plasmid,and further identified by enzyme di-gestion and DNA sequence analysis. Recombinant shuttle plasmids were restrictedly digested with PmeⅠ,and subsequently trans-formed into competent AdEasier E.coli for homologous recombinant to obtain the adenovirus plasmids pAd-U6-HBx-shRNA and pAd-U6-Scramble sequence(control). Recombinants were digested with PacⅠand finally transfected into AD293 for packaging. Re-combinant adenoviruses Ad-U6-HBx-shRNA and Ad-U6-Scramble sequence were amplified in AD293 and the titers were deter-mined. Expression of HBx gene was identified by RT-PCR and real-time PCR. Results:Recombinant adenovirus plasmid was cor-rectly constructed. Real-time PCR proved that the expression of HBx was reduced by Ad-U6-HBx-shRNA(P=0.01). Conclusions:Recombinant adenovirus vector Ad-U6-HBx-shRNA is correctly constructed,and it could inhibit HBx expression in HepG2.2.15 cells. This recombinant adenovirus vector provides a useful tool for further study of HBx function.
